Hello Central, Give Me Heaven

The song relates a young girl wishing to use the telephone ("Hello Central" refers to the operator) to call her dead mother.

[1] It was inspired by a newspaper story relating the attempt of the seven-year-old daughter of a widower to make such a call.

[2] Postcards were printed after the song's publication with the "kind permission" of Harris showing young girls using the telephone to call their dead mothers.
